Appendix A — The audit checklist

A printable, 120‑point audit. Work top to bottom; each item links to the lesson that explains it. Score yourself: ✅ done · ⚠️ partial · ❌ missing · N/A.

How to use it: run this once as a baseline, then quarterly. The delta between runs is your program's progress. Anything still ❌ after two quarters either doesn't matter for you (mark N/A and move on) or needs an owner.


1. Measurement (do this first — 12 points)

Check Lesson
Field RUM collecting LCP, INP, CLS, FCP, TTFB 9.1
Using the attribution build, not the basic one 9.1
Paths normalized before sending (no unbounded cardinality) 9.1
Dimensions: pageType, deviceClass, connection, releaseSha, experiments, isReturning, country 9.1
Collection endpoint is same‑origin, async, always 204 9.1
Commerce custom metrics (atc_ready, interaction latencies) 1.3
Soft navigation timing approximated 9.1
Dashboards: executive, engineering, diagnostic, business 9.1
Alerts on change, not static thresholds 9.1
Alert on RUM data volume dropping 9.1
Baseline lab numbers committed and dated 1.4
Conversion elasticity measured on your own data 1.1

2. Images (14 points)

Check Lesson
LCP image present in the initial HTML (curl verified) 2.1
sizes matches real rendered width at every breakpoint 2.1
Exactly one priority image per page, on the true LCP element 2.1
Everything below the fold is lazy 2.1
AVIF with WebP fallback enabled 2.1
Quality tuned (AVIF q65–75), verified on a phone 2.1
Every image has reserved space (aspect-ratio or width/height) 6.3
deviceSizes/imageSizes limited to what layouts request 2.1
Transform width allowlist enforced at the CDN 2.1
Image CDN hit ratio > 98% 2.1
Blur placeholders only where they earn their bytes 2.1
SVG for icons and flat graphics, never PNG 2.1
decoding="async" on grid images 5.4
No image waste > 1.5× (console audit run) 2.1

3. Fonts (8 points)

Check Lesson
Self‑hosted via next/font; no third‑party font origin 2.2
display: swap everywhere 2.2
Metric‑compatible fallbacks (adjustFontFallback / size-adjust) 2.2
WOFF2 only 2.2
Subset to needed scripts + Latin‑1 + punctuation + currency 2.2
Variable fonts where 3+ weights are used 2.2
At most 1–2 preloaded fonts, with crossorigin 2.2
No icon fonts 2.2

4. Third parties (10 points)

Check Lesson
Complete inventory with bytes, ms, and a named owner per tag 2.3
Cost measured via WebPageTest request blocking 2.3
Long Animation Frame monitoring in production 2.3
Only genuinely required scripts use beforeInteractive 2.3
Chat, video, maps, reviews, social behind facades 2.3
Marketing tags on lazyOnload or idle 2.3
Consent banner overlays (no CLS), bundle < 30 KB 2.3
Zero non‑essential third parties on checkout 7.4
Server‑side event collection for analytics 2.3
CI blocks new third‑party origins 2.3

5. Delivery & caching (12 points)

Check Lesson
Brotli/Zstd on all text assets, verified with curl 2.4
JSON, SVG, and RSC payloads compressed 2.4
Compression happens in exactly one place 2.4
immutable on all hashed assets 2.4
s-maxage + stale-while-revalidate on cacheable HTML 2.4
no-store only on cart/checkout/account 8.3
Tracking params stripped from the cache key 2.4
Device bucketing (2–3 buckets); no raw UA in the key 2.4
Surrogate keys with soft purge as the default 7.2
HTTP/3 enabled and verified 2.4
≤ 3 preconnects, correct crossOrigin 2.4
CDN HTML hit ratio > 90% on cacheable routes 7.2

6. Rendering architecture (14 points)

Check Lesson
Every route's intended mode documented and gated in CI 3.1
No cookies()/headers() in the root or shared layouts 3.1
generateStaticParams covers the traffic knee, not everything 3.5
dynamicParams: true for the long tail 3.5
Event‑driven revalidation, signed, batched, rate‑limited 3.5
CDN purge alongside revalidateTag 7.2
Jittered TTLs; stampede protection tested under load 3.5
Shared cache handler if self‑hosting multi‑instance 3.4
Every fetch has explicit cache intent 3.4
Tag hierarchy designed; no single global tag 3.4
Nothing session‑derived is cached, enforced by a CI test 3.6
PPR: dynamic reads inside Suspense boundaries; 2–4 holes 3.6
Middleware matcher is an allowlist; p95 ≤ 5 ms; no network calls 3.7
Streaming verified end‑to‑end in production (curl -N) 3.3

7. JavaScript payload (12 points)

Check Lesson
First Load JS per route within budget 1.5
Shared chunk understood line by line 4.1
Root layout has no 'use client'; providers scoped by route group 3.2
children pass‑through used for client shells 3.2
'use client' only on interactive leaves 3.2
RSC payload measured and budgeted per route 3.2
Boundary mappers; no whole entities crossing 3.2
No barrel imports from large packages 4.3
optimizePackageImports configured 4.3
Dates/prices via cached Intl formatters 4.3
browserslist matches your real user base 4.1
server-only on every data‑access module 3.2

8. React runtime (12 points)

Check Lesson
Profiling done on production builds at 4–6× throttling 5.1
Commit count per interaction is 1–2 5.1
No derived state computed in effects 5.1
No monolithic context; split by change frequency 5.3
All context values memoized; actions permanently stable 5.2
High‑frequency shared state in an external store with selectors 5.3
Filters/sort/pagination in the URL 5.3
startTransition on every expensive update 5.5
Urgent feedback outside every transition 5.5
Long loops chunked with scheduler.yield 5.5
Every memoization measured before/after 5.2
Zero hydration mismatches; production reporting wired 4.4

9. Data & backend (10 points)

Check Lesson
Server-Timing emitted and forwarded to RUM 6.4
No sequential awaits for independent data 7.1
Preload pattern across layout/page boundaries 7.1
cache() on every data accessor; DataLoaders per request 7.1
Every external call has a timeout, with a documented budget 7.1
Circuit breakers on flaky services 7.1
BFF responses shaped to what the UI renders 7.1
No N+1 patterns; batch endpoints where counts scale 7.1
Keep‑alive configured for backend HTTP 8.6
Cart repriced server‑side on every view 7.4

10. Search & lists (8 points)

Check Lesson
Search shell streams; TTFB independent of query latency 7.3
Only displayed facets requested; values capped 7.3
Filter keys normalized (allowlisted, deduped, sorted) 7.3
Typeahead: debounced network, deferred render, aborted requests, ≤ 8 items 7.3
Suggestion endpoint edge‑cached 7.3
content-visibility on off‑screen list items 2.5
Infinite scroll capped, URL‑synced, with a paginated fallback 5.4
Scroll restoration works on back navigation 5.4

11. Advanced (10 points)

Check Lesson
bfcache working (restore rate measured in the field) 8.3
Zero unload listeners; beforeunload conditional 8.3
<Link prefetch> audited on dense grids 8.1
Speculation Rules at moderate, cart/checkout excluded 8.1
Analytics prerender‑aware 8.1
Every listener/timer/observer cleaned up 8.4
All client caches bounded 8.4
Long‑session memory and INP tests in CI 8.4
No anti‑flicker snippet; variants assigned at the edge 8.5
Flag registry with owners and expiry, enforced in CI 8.5

12. Operating (10 points)

Check Lesson
Budgets derived from a UX target, per page type 1.5
Deterministic gates block; noisy ones warn 9.2
Bundle budgets gzipped, compared against the base branch 9.2
Route rendering mode gated 9.2
Client Component count ratcheted 9.2
PR comment explains failures and suggests fixes 9.2
Synthetics on vitals, cache health, and a purchase journey 9.2
Cross‑system change log (deploys, tags, CDN, CMS, vendors) 9.3
Named owner per page type; one‑page scorecard 9.4
Written budget exception process with expiry dates 1.5

13. Mobile (8 points)

Check Lesson
Tested on a real mid‑tier Android in the last quarter 10.6
DevTools default is 4–6× CPU throttling 10.6
Mobile budgets set tighter than desktop 10.6
touch-action: manipulation on interactive elements 10.6
Touch targets ≥ 44×44 px with spacing 10.6
Viewport allows zoom 10.6
Save-Data respected 10.6
DOM ≤ 1,500 nodes on list pages 10.6

Scoring

Total items: 120

  0–40   🔴 Start with sections 1, 2, 3, 4 — the Tier 1 quick wins
 41–70   🟠 Foundations in place; move to sections 6 and 7 (architecture)
 71–95   🟡 Solid. Focus on 8, 9, and 11 (interaction and advanced)
 96–120  🟢 Mature. Section 12 is what keeps you here

The five items that matter most if you can only do five:

  1. Field RUM with attribution (§1)
  2. LCP image in the HTML with correct sizes (§2)
  3. bfcache working (§11)
  4. Nothing session‑derived is cached, with a CI test (§6)
  5. Bundle budgets gated in CI (§12)
